Mr. Karma Wangdi is the last know Bon practitioner in the village of Chema. He is the first generation of Dakpa who started speaking Tshangla in their childhood. Here he is demonstrating how appeasement of the Mamo is done, although he no longer practices this ritual anymore. Mamo is also known as Lamringbu (a long way from Tshangla). While recording this ritual, his wife, daughter-in-law, granddaughter, and brother-in-law were all present, as they had not seen Bon rituals performed for the last 15 years.
